Episode Synopsis

There's a new way to use the leftover shells from hazelnuts to make wood-like panels and furniture. So you might want to get yourself some Nutella while we explain how it works. Plus: today in 1997, the last message in Morse Code before the world moved to the more high-tech Global Maritime Distress and Safety System for distress calls. And the message was kind of a bummer.
